WHEN AND WHERE

  • Arizona,California, Minnesota, Missouri, New Mexico, North Carolina, Texas, Utah, Washington, and Wisconsin
  • Oct. 17-Nov. 27, 2014.

TYPE OF OUTBREAK

  • According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ention’s outbreak report posted Friday, a total of 28 people infected with the outbreak strains of Listeria monocytogenes and five deaths have been reported in connection with commercially produced, prepackaged caramel apples.

NUMBER AFFECTED

  • The 28 ill people included in this outbreak investigation have been reported from 10 states: Arizona (4), California (1), Minnesota (4), Missouri (5), New Mexico (5), North Carolina (1), Texas (4), Utah (1), Washington (1), and Wisconsin (2)

NUMBER OF DEATHS & HOSPILIZED

  • 5 deaths
  • 28 illnesses
